The island where Zubeen Garg passed away is now “Zubeen Garg Island."


Now, there’s an island on the name of Indian Singer, Musician, and Assam’s cultural icon, Zubeen Garg. The island where the singer died has been renamed “Zubeen Garg Island” on Google Maps.
 
Garg was taken unconscious from the water off St. John's Island, off the coast of Singapore, on September 19. He was then taken to Singapore General Hospital but passed away on the same day.
 
As per the recent update, the Northeast India Festival organiser, Shyamkanu Mahanta, who was detained in relation to singer Zubeen Garg's death case, has petitioned the Supreme Court to have the investigation transferred from the Assam Police's Special Investigation Team (SIT) to a central organisation like the National Investigation Agency (NIA) or the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I).
